Transaction e8658dd1a1a5e40616b932b956a0e8f878ce8ef0109398ba49fde0294f4f8c32

95 Input
2 Outputs
  • e8658dd1a1a5e40616b932b956a0e8f878ce8ef0109398ba49fde0294f4f8c32:0
  • value  55896422
    address  1PFK83Lj4WCqm5Z6wCfXSBBiPiKSHEtjZh
  • e8658dd1a1a5e40616b932b956a0e8f878ce8ef0109398ba49fde0294f4f8c32:1
  • value  225306
    address  3Cd825dEDKpLXafhBWkdxcASMuLWfgrR9C